Dwell 24: Hanna Anonen
Her pieces entice with their playful simplicity and curious medley of colors, such as her Cocktail light, which was inspired by the swirling ingredients of mixed drinks. She was nominated for Nordic designer of the Year by Formex, won gold among young creatives in Grafia's Best of the Year contest, and holds additional degrees in industrial design and in carpentry and cabinetmaking.
We asked the breakout designer about who inspires her, her most treasured possession, and what daily rituals get her in the zone. Read the answers below.
Hometown: Helsinki, Finland
Current location: Helsinki, Finland
Something you always carry with you: I always have a tape measure in my purse.
Daily ritual to get into a creative space: I'm listening to my favorite radio channel or my playlist.
Your most treasured possession: I love my bicycle.
Describe your work in one word: Colorful.
Favorite or least favorite design trend: I love corduroy, but I'm not sure about bucket hats.
